What is M.Com?

M.Com is a two-year Master's program in commerce. The degree covers various subjects, such as Accounting and Management. This course mainly aims to advance your understanding of the foundation subjects you study in B. Com. M. Com is not limited to accounting subjects. It is a general finance and accounting program.

What is the US CMA?

US CMA stands for Certified Management Accountant - USA. It is a professional and valuable course in management and accounting designations. This course is offered by the IMA. The US CMA course gets global recognition, and employers look forward to hiring US CMAs worldwide. It covers advanced accounting topics and primarily focuses on accounting.

M.Com Vs US CMA Eligibility

M.Com

  • B. Com or B. Com (Hons)

  • 50% aggregate in graduation

US CMA

  • Economics or Accounting Bachelor's degree 

  • Two-year work history in finance or accounting sectors

M.Com Vs US CMA Exam Syllabus

M.Com

M. Com has a comprehensive syllabus with the following subjects.

  • Advanced Financial Accounting

  • Managerial Economics

  • Advanced Cost Accounting

  • Human Resource Management

  • Advanced Management Accounting

  • International Business Environment

US CMA

The US CMA is a two-part exam. 

CMA Part- I Financial Planning, Performance, and Analytics
  1. External Financial Reporting Decisions

  2. Planning, Budgeting, and Forecasting

  3. Performance Management

  4. Cost Management

  5. Internal Controls

  6. Technology and Analytics

CMA Part- II Strategic Financial Management
  1. Financial Statement Analysis

  2. Corporate Finance

  3. Decision Analysis

  4. Risk Management

  5. Investment Decision

  6. Professional Ethics

M.Com Vs US CMA Exam Cost

M.Com

M.Com cost is not fixed. It is different for every college. INR 50 thousand and INR 2 lakhs is the average cost range for M.Com per year.

US CMA

For professionals-

  • CMA Entrance Fee- $300

  • CMA Exam Fee- $495 per part

  • Membership- $295

For students- 

  • CMA Entrance Fee- $225

  • CMA Exam Fee- $370 per part

  • Student Membership- $49

  • Academic Membership- $160

(Membership fees do not contain processing and maintenance fees.)

M.Com Vs US CMA Exam Windows

M.Com

Several government colleges conduct entrance exams for M. Com. These exams are generally conducted in May and June every year.

US CMA

The US CMA exam has the following exam windows every year-

  • January and February

  • May and June

  • September and October

M.Com Vs US CMA Salary 

M.Com

M.Com graduates earn around INR 4 LPA in India. 

US CMA

The payscale for US CMAs is around: 

  • Freshers- Between INR 4 LPA and INR 6.6 LPA

  • Experienced Professionals- Around INR 8 LPA or more
